Output 1e888795eb0513330409181671eba5e5a23d831cc231debe5d05ddd8b2ad1552:1

value
1743693
script pubkey
OP_0 OP_PUSHBYTES_20 81cfda8d56e256a1de85dbb5fa3f48324fa1a45a
address
bc1qs88a4r2kuft2rh59mw6l506gxf86rfz6x3myu8
transaction
1e888795eb0513330409181671eba5e5a23d831cc231debe5d05ddd8b2ad1552
confirmations
254923
spent
true